Output 8139ba324b256b8a31ef18987a9fd33e2b65ca2a120fe12f064dd0b5f3a052ee:0

value
12959001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6db35ea51cf81c09b08c912586a6533810ec4c0 OP_EQUAL
address
3MH58cea9dBMiaSHqFSHdBzCPA83QkjjWs
transaction
8139ba324b256b8a31ef18987a9fd33e2b65ca2a120fe12f064dd0b5f3a052ee
spent
true